IperionX and Carver Pump to Accelerate Critical Component Production for U.S. Navy Ships
Globenewswire· 2025-12-15 13:30
Core Insights - IperionX Limited has partnered with Carver Pump Company to enhance the production of critical titanium components for U.S. Navy shipbuilding, addressing supply chain challenges in the defense sector [1][7] Group 1: Partnership and Project Development - Carver Pump has placed an initial order for prototype titanium components, marking a significant milestone in the partnership with IperionX [2][3] - The project has transitioned from planning to prototyping, facilitated by the steady production of titanium metal powder from IperionX's new facility in Virginia [3] Group 2: Production and Efficiency - Titanium components are crucial for U.S. Navy pump systems due to their strength, corrosion resistance, and durability in marine environments [4] - Traditional casting methods for titanium parts often result in lead times exceeding 12 months, causing delays in naval ship construction and maintenance [4] - The IperionX project aims to reduce production lead times to less than one week for each titanium component, leveraging low-cost titanium powder and advanced manufacturing techniques [5] Group 3: Future Potential - Successful prototyping and testing could lead to larger-scale production agreements with Carver Pump and the U.S. Navy for additional components [6] - The partnership is expected to significantly improve supply chain efficiency, enhancing fleet readiness for naval operations [7]
PyroGenesis Confirms Half-Tonne Order for Immediate Delivery of Titanium Metal Powder
Globenewswire· 2025-12-08 12:00
Core Insights - PyroGenesis Inc. has signed a half-tonne contract with a Global Aerospace Leader for titanium metal powder, marking the first order since achieving approved supplier status after a multi-year certification process [1][4] Company Highlights - The contract involves the supply of "coarse" cut Ti64 powder (particle size: 45-150µm) produced by PyroGenesis' NexGen™ plasma atomization process, which will be shipped shortly [2][3] - The contract value remains confidential for competitive reasons, but it signifies a strategic partnership with a major player in the aerospace industry [2][4] - The NexGen™ system is a patented upgrade to the plasma atomization process, enhancing efficiency in metal powder production and reducing costs for customers, thereby reinforcing the company's competitive advantage [4][8] Industry Context - The global 3D printing market for titanium powder is projected to grow from $214 million in 2023 to $1.4 billion by 2032, indicating significant market potential for titanium products [7] - Titanium is classified as a critical mineral by both Canada and the U.S., and is utilized across various industries including aerospace, defense, and electric vehicles due to its high strength-to-weight ratio and corrosion resistance [11]
PyroGenesis Receives Initial Contract for Titanium Metal Powder from European Additive Manufacturing Company
Globenewswire· 2025-07-31 11:00
Company Overview - PyroGenesis Inc. is a high-tech company specializing in advanced all-electric plasma processes and sustainable solutions for heavy industry, focusing on energy transition, emission reduction, commodity security, and waste remediation [1][9] - The company is the inventor of the plasma atomization process and has developed a patented NexGen system, which is considered the gold standard for metal powder production in additive manufacturing [6][9] Recent Developments - PyroGenesis has received its first commercial order for Ti64 "coarse" cut titanium metal powder from a European engineering and material science firm, following successful testing of samples [2][4] - The titanium powder has been produced and is scheduled for shipment to the customer in the coming weeks [2] Market Context - The metal 3D printing market in Europe is projected to reach a revenue of US$11.2 billion by 2030, with a compound annual growth rate of 24.8% from 2024 to 2030 [7] - Europe is a key hub for manufacturing in sectors such as automotive, aerospace, machinery, and electronics, which are expected to drive demand for advanced metal powders [7] Strategic Importance - The development of high-quality titanium metal powders is part of PyroGenesis' three-vertical solution ecosystem, which includes Commodity Security & Optimization, Energy Transition and Emission Reduction, and Waste Remediation [8] - Titanium has been identified as a critical mineral by the Canadian government, highlighting its importance in the industry [8]
